Child With Fever, Streaming Eyes And Cold. Loss Of Appetite With Stomach Ache. Suggestion?

My 3 year old has an on off fever for about 5 days top temp of about 40 degrees, she has terrible streaming eyes and has had cold symptoms for 2 weeks. She is not eaten anything of any substance for 5 days and has not urinated for over 12 hours, temp is normal at the mo though. Complaining of Tummy ache and very very tired - any ideas? Thank you

Pediatrician 's  Response
Your daughter need an urgent ER visit .
She is definitely dehydrated & needs intravenous fluids to correct it.
She will also need intravenous antibiotics as she has most likely developed complication eg acute sinusitis (in view of high persisting fever & prolonged cold) .
Wishing a speedy recovery.
